Walter Crane's The Triumph of Music is a notable work by the English artist and illustrator, renowned for his contributions to the Arts and Crafts Movement during the late 19th and early 20th centuries. Crane, born in 1845, was a prolific artist whose works often combined elements of mythology, allegory, and decorative design. His artistic style was heavily influenced by the Pre-Raphaelites and the ideals of the Arts and Crafts Movement, which emphasized craftsmanship, beauty, and the integration of art into everyday life.

The Triumph of Music exemplifies Crane's ability to merge allegorical themes with intricate design. The painting celebrates the universal power and harmony of music, a recurring theme in art and literature throughout history. In this work, Crane employs his characteristic use of vibrant colors, flowing lines, and symbolic imagery to convey the uplifting and unifying nature of music. The composition is rich in detail, with figures and motifs that reflect Crane's fascination with classical mythology and his commitment to creating visually engaging narratives.

The painting is often associated with Crane's broader body of work, which includes book illustrations, murals, and decorative art. His illustrations for children's books, in particular, brought him widespread acclaim, and his artistic philosophy often extended into his other projects, including works like The Triumph of Music. Crane's art was deeply rooted in the belief that beauty and creativity should be accessible to all, a principle that aligned with the ideals of the Arts and Crafts Movement.

While specific details about the creation and original context of The Triumph of Music are not widely documented, the painting reflects Crane's mastery of allegorical storytelling and his dedication to the integration of art and design. The work is a testament to his skill as both an artist and a designer, showcasing his ability to create compositions that are both aesthetically pleasing and rich in meaning.

Today, Walter Crane is remembered as one of the leading figures of the Arts and Crafts Movement, and his works, including The Triumph of Music, continue to be celebrated for their beauty, craftsmanship, and enduring appeal.
